Following Giles County Football: Where to Find Information

So, you're hooked on Giles County football and want to stay in the loop? Awesome! Here's how you can keep up with all the action:

  • Local News: Check out local news outlets like the Giles Free Press for game recaps, player profiles, and season updates. They usually have great coverage.
  • School Websites and Social Media: The official websites and social media pages of Richland High School and Giles County High School are goldmines. They often post schedules, scores, photos, and behind-the-scenes content.
  • Team Websites and Social Media: Stay connected with the Richland Raiders and the Giles County Bobcats by following their official accounts, which will keep you updated on everything from game schedules to team news.
  • Local Radio: Tune into local radio stations for live game broadcasts and pre- and post-game shows. It's a great way to catch the games if you can't be there in person.
